使用YQL如何从名称中包含冒号的Feed中选择项目?

时间:2010-07-12 18:00:45

标签: sql rss yql

我正在使用YQL来解析一些网络订阅源,特别是这个。

SELECT * FROM rss WHERE url='http://www.arena.net/blog/feed'

此查询返回一堆字段,其中一个字段类似于

content:encoded

如何选择要过滤的字段?我想做这样的事情,

SELECT title, link, pubDate, content:encoded FROM rss WHERE url='http://www.arena.net/blog/feed'

但这是无效的。我试着用斜线逃脱而没有任何运气。

2 个答案:

答案 0 :(得分:2)

SELECT title, link, pubDate, encoded
FROM rss
WHERE url='http://www.arena.net/blog/feed' 

这是console link

答案 1 :(得分:0)

将字段名称放在后引号中,其中包括:

SELECT title, link, pubDate, `content:encoded` FROM rss
 WHERE url='http://www.arena.net/blog/feed'

应该工作